The organ damage of hybrid grouper caused by Edwardsiella ictaluri and the alleviating effect of oligochitosan feed were verified through 16s."],"repository":["biostudies-arrayexpress"],"sample_protocol":["Nucleic Acid Extraction - Total RNA was extracted from the midgut of grass carp by using the TRlzol Reagent and following the manufacturer’s instructions (Life Technologies, California, USA).","Sample Collection - Before the start of the experiment, 600 healthy hybrid groupers with an average body weight of 42.3 ± 2.8 g were acclimatized in a recirculating aquaculture system (water temperature: 28–30°C; pH: 7.8 ± 0.2) and fasted for 24 h. The fish were then randomly allocated to four treatment groups: Control group ( Control )which received no treatment and was fed a standard commercial diet; E. ictaluri-infected group (Control-Edward) which was administered E. ictaluri via oral gavage and fed the standard diet; oligochitosan-supplemented group (OCS) which was fed the standard diet supplemented with oligochitosan; and E. ictaluri-infected group followed by oligochitosan supplementation (OCS-Edward)which was challenged with E. ictaluri and provided the oligochitosan-supplemented diet.","Library Construction - cDNA libraries were constructed as per the instruction manual of NEBNext Ultra RNA Library Prep Kit.","Sequencing - These built cDNA libraries were sequenced on an Illumina Hi-Seq X Ten system by the OE Biotech Co., Ltd.
